GREEK COINS
KINGS of MACEDON
Alexander III ‘the Great’, 336-323 BC. Stater (Gold, 18mm, 8.53 g 12), Sinope, c. 230-200. Head of Athena to right, wearing triple- crested Corinthian helmet adorned with serpent on the bowl, pendant earring and pearl necklace. Rev. ΑΛΕΞΑΝΔΡΟΥ Nike standing to left, holding olive wreath in her right hand and stylis in her left; to left, kantharos above monogram. Price 1218. A most attractive and well-struck example. Good extremely fine. From a European collection formed in the earlier 1980s.
